The fuel water separator assembly plays a crucial role in the overall fuel system by separating water and particulates from diesel fuel before it reaches the engine. | Step | Process |
|---|---|
| 1 | Fuel enters the separator assembly. |
| 2 | Water and debris settle at the bottom. |
| 3 | Clean fuel is drawn to the engine. |
There are various types of fuel water separator assemblies tailored for different applications, such as marine, automotive, and industrial. Renowned automotive engineer Sarah White remarks, "Choosing the right separator assembly depends on where and how the equipment will be used." Below are common types:
| Type | Description |
|---|---|
| Gravity Separation | Utilizes gravitational forces to separate water from fuel. |
| Coalescing Separator | Combines smaller water droplets into larger ones for easier removal. |
| Cyclonic Separator | Employs centrifugal force to separate water and particles from fuel. |
Regular maintenance of the fuel water separator assembly is vital. A clean and functional separator can prevent water accumulation, which is detrimental to the engine. Influencer Daniel Reed, an expert in diesel performance, highlights that "Regularly draining the water from the separator can dramatically extend the life of your diesel engine."
